What Are Portfolio Loans?
Portfolio loans are mortgages that lenders keep in their own portfolios rather than selling to the secondary market. Because they are not bound by agency rules, these loans can be structured more flexibly.
They are commonly used by investors with multiple properties, unique income situations, or properties that fall outside conventional guidelines.
How Portfolio Loans Work
- Loans are held by the lender, not sold to agencies
- Underwriting is customized to the borrower and portfolio
- Can consolidate multiple properties into fewer loans
- Terms and structures vary widely by lender
Common Portfolio Loan Use Cases
- Financing multiple rental properties at once
- Refinancing several properties into a single structure
- Borrowers exceeding conventional property limits
- Complex income or asset scenarios
- Investors with mixed property types
Typical Portfolio Loan Requirements
Requirements vary significantly, but portfolio lenders generally evaluate the full financial picture.
- Multiple properties or complex ownership structures
- Acceptable credit profile
- Equity or down payment based on risk
- Rental income and portfolio cash flow review
- Cash reserves to support the portfolio

Portfolio Loan FAQs
How many properties can be included in a portfolio loan?
This varies by lender. Some programs allow several properties under one loan structure.
Are portfolio loan rates higher?
Rates can be higher than conventional loans due to flexibility, but they offer advantages that traditional loans do not.
Can portfolio loans be used with DSCR qualification?
In some cases, yes. Portfolio lenders may consider cash flow metrics similar to DSCR.
